RB Leipzig vs Rangers UEL Live Stream: How to Watch, Team News, Head to Head, Odds, Prediction and Everything You Need to Know

A huge night of European football is upon us, as we have German powerhouses RB Leipzig take on Scottish giants Rangers in the Europa League semi-final.

This is the first leg of what is an absolutely huge tie for both sides. Rangers will be looking to advance to the Europa League final for just the second time in the club’s history, whereas RB Leipzig have never been this far in this competition before.

The first leg will set the tone for the affair, so we’re looking forward to a tasty one. – The victors will face either Frankfurt or West Ham in the final, depending on who advances from the tie on the other side of the draw.

This is going to be an enthralling encounter, so with this – let’s take a look at everything you need to know regarding RB Leipzig against Rangers.

RB Leipzig against Rangers will take place on Thursday 28th April 2022 at the Red Bull Arena. The match will start at 8:00 PM UK time.

Football fans in England will be over the moon to hear that RB Leipzig versus Rangers will be televised live on BT Sport 2 and will also be available on BTSport.com.

If you are looking to live stream the big match, you can do so via the BT Sport app or Virgin streaming service.

You need to have an account or a monthly pass to access the live stream, so make sure you have everything you need prior to kick-off. The monthly pass costs £25.

Three of the home sides key men are all suspended for this first leg. Mohamed Simakan, Willi Orban and Kevin Kampl all have to serve one-game suspensions after picking up too many yellows throughout the competition.

Amadou Haidara has also been out since the beginning of March and still isn’t fit – so he also won’t be featuring.
